Non-perturbative contribution to the Polyakov loop above the deconfinement phase transition
Abstract
The Polyakov loop is an order parameter to the confinement-deconfinement phase transition in pure gluodynamics. Recently a simple phenomenological model has been proposed to describe the available lattice data for the renormalized Polyakov loop in the deconfinement phase (hep-ph/0505215). These data exhibit unequivocal inverse power temperature corrections driven by a dimension two gluon condensate. The heavy quark free energy is also studied and compared to lattice data.
